Responsibilities
As a Licensed Veterinary Technician, you will be responsible for animal restraint, triage, lab sample collection and analysis, diagnostic imaging, nursing care, medication administration, and communication with clients. You will work closely with our doctors to provide the best medical and surgical care for our patients.
Requirements
A Licensed Veterinary Technician with an active license is required. 1 year professional experience is preferred but not required. Consistent punctuality and reliability are essential. You must be available to work Saturdays and possess excellent client communication and medical record management skills.
